| | Throughout the warmest time of the year at Jackson Landing Campground temperatures are generally in the 70's, and during the night it cools down to the 40's. High temperatures through the wintertime are normally in the 20's, and after the sun is down through the winter temperatures at Jackson Landing Campground sink into the 0's. | | Whitewater Near Jackson Landing Campground:
 |
Henrys Fork, Fremont
County
, 4 miles away, Class II - 4 miles long (Box Canyon to Last Chance) |
 |
Henrys Fork, Fremont
County
, 7 miles away, Class I-III - 9.7 miles long (Big Springs to A-2 bridge Close to Island Park Reservoir) |
 |
Henrys Fork, Fremont
County
, 11 miles away, Class III-V - 11 miles long (Riverside Campground to above Upper Mesa Falls) |
 |
Henrys Fork, Fremont/ Madison
County
, 17 miles away, Class I-II+(V) - 4 miles long (Lower Mesa Falls to Warm River) |
 |
Warm River, Fremont
County
, 18 miles away, Class IV-V+ - 5 miles long (Twisted Draw to Warm River Campground) |
